
Saturday's Game Postponed, Doubleheader Sunday
Published on August 6, 2011 under South Atlantic League (SAL1)
Hagerstown Suns News Release
HAGERSTOWN, Md. - Tonight's contest against the Greensboro Grasshoppers has been postponed due unplayable field conditions. The teams will play two seven-inning contests tomorrow with the first beginning at 4:05 p.m. The second game will start 30 minutes after the first ends. Gates will open at 2:05 p.m.
All tickets for the postponed game are exchangeable for any 2011 Suns home game, including both games of the doubleheader tomorrow. Reserved tickets from tonight's contest will only be exchangeable for general admission seats for the Sunday, August 7 game. Tickets for Sunday's scheduled contest will be good for both games of the doubleheader.
